What happens¶
On these ballots RCV-IRV reports Cora rather than STAR's Ben, but this is an artifact of score→rank conversion, not a robust method difference: 2 of 38 ballots have tied non-zero scores, so their ranks are set by an arbitrary candidate-priority order. Ranked Robin and the Condorcet (pairwise) winner both agree with STAR (Ben). Do not use this case to criticize RCV-IRV — the disagreement is a coin-flip created by equal scores and would vanish under a different (equally arbitrary) tie-break.

[Runoff Reversal]
- Score Round Winner(s) = (Cora)
- Runoff Round Winner = (Ben)
Candidate Cora earned the highest total score, but
Candidate Ben won the automatic runoff — not a malfunction,
STAR working as designed: the runoff elects the finalist preferred
by the majority (of voters with a preference).

--- Smith Set (the generalized Condorcet winner) ---
The smallest group whose every member beats every candidate outside it —
the honest answer to "who is even in contention?".
Smith set (1 of 3): Ben
Outside (2): Ava, Cora
One member ⇒ Ben is the Condorcet winner, beating every rival head-to-head.
RCV-IRV winner Cora is OUTSIDE the Smith set. ✗
Every member of the set (Ben) beats Cora head-to-head, yet
RCV-IRV elected Cora anyway. RCV-IRV is not Smith-efficient (nor
Condorcet-efficient) — this is the shape a center squeeze leaves behind.
